A mid-century diamond riviere necklace

composed of 73 round brilliant-cut diamonds; the three central diamonds weighing 2.45 carats, 1.40 carats and 1.36 carats, to a tapered baguette and marquise shaped diamond clasp. Total carat weight approx. 23.00 carats. Mounted in platinum.
